> I have exposed Java POJO as Web Service in Tomcat with Axis2 v1.6.1.
> The WS works and return something like :
>
> <myMethodResponse xmlns="http://ws/myservice/org/xsd";>
>    <return>
>       .....
>    </return>
> </myMethodResponse>
>
> But I want a response like :
>
> <myMethodResponse xmlns="http://ws/myservice/org/xsd";>
>    <result>
>       .....
>    </result>
> </myMethodResponse>
>
> So, I want to modify the name of "return" node ?
> I tried to personalize the generated WSDL, but response has unchanged.
>
> Do you have a solution ?

AFAIK if you expose POJO this is not possible but i believe we can
make it configurable through a setting in axis2.xml file in future
releases. If you wish to have this feature please open a JIRA issue
for this.
